Childrens Storage Bunk Beds Storage bunk beds are stylish and practical furniture that can be used to keep children's bedrooms tidy and neat. Our bunk beds for kids can be converted into two twin beds once your child is old enough to use them. The first safety features to consider are full-length guardrails, a ladder or stairs. (Stairs are safer and easier for small children to climb. They also take up less space on the floor). Some stairs even incorporate storage drawers. Space-saving Bunk beds are the ideal option to maximize space for children. They can stack one bed on top another. They leave floor space free for studying and play, and they're perfect in smaller apartments and homes where space is at a premium. A lot of the bunk storage beds for children that we sell come with drawers or compartments underneath the bed. These can be used to store toys, clothes and other items. This frees up floor space that would otherwise be used up by separate storage units or containers, and helps keep the bedroom floors clear of clutter. Some bunk beds can be multi-functional with features like an integrated desk or trundle. This allows siblings to share a space without compromising their individual sleeping spaces and it's ideal for homes where frequent sleepovers are held. The trundle can also be used as a third bed. Safety Childrens storage bunk beds are not just a fantastic alternative to save space, but they can be a fun addition to any bedroom. But, it is crucial to consider safety when buying one for your child or children. Parents can help their children sleep better by following a few safety guidelines. It is crucial to select bunk beds that are in compliance with the highest safety standards. In particular, it must have guard rails on both sides of the mattress and be a minimum of 3.5" (9.5cm) from the wall to prevent interfering between the bed and wall. It is a good idea to anchor any electronic equipment or TVs on bunk beds to the walls. Having a night light near the ladder can also assist your kids climb safely and down at night. This can be a useful tool for children who are scared of dark spaces, as the night light can allow them to see where they're going and the obstacles they're climbing over. A solid mattress foundation is a crucial security feature. It should be able hold the weight of your child on the top of the loft. Make sure you check the manual of the manufacturer for the maximum weight limit, as certain bunks are only capable of supporting a certain amount of weight. Avoid placing the bunk beds in close proximity to fixtures such as ceiling fans, lights, or curtain hardware. They could hinder the ability of children to climb the ladder in the dark. Also, the bunk bed should never be set at an angle, since this can cause a child to fall off the top bunk or knock over the rails along the sides and injure themselves. It's also a good idea to teach children the basic rules of safety for bunk beds like not jumping off any of the beds, or playing on them. Jumping from a bunk bed could result in serious injuries, such as fractures due to contact with hard surfaces. Children should also be encouraged to remove potential tripping hazards from the area around the bunk bed, including shoes and clothing.
